Ingredients for Buttery Raspberry Swirl Shortbread Cookies
Here’s what you’ll need to make this delicious Buttery Raspberry Swirl Shortbread Cookies:
1 cup unsalted butter – Make sure it’s at room temperature for that perfect creamy texture.
¾ cup granulated sugar – This sweetener balances the flavors and aids in achieving a light texture.
1 large egg – Acts as a binding agent and adds richness to the cookies.
1 tsp vanilla extract – A splash of this liquid gold enhances the overall flavor profile beautifully.
2½ cups all-purpose flour – The base for our cookies, giving structure and tenderness.
½ tsp baking powder – Helps the cookies rise slightly for that perfect crumb.
½ tsp salt – Just a pinch enhances the sweetness and balances flavors.
½ cup raspberry jam – The star of the show, providing that sweet-tart swirl that everyone loves.
1 tbsp cornstarch – For that extra melt-in-your-mouth feel and to prevent spreading.
How to Make Buttery Raspberry Swirl Shortbread Cookies
Follow these simple steps to prepare this delicious Buttery Raspberry Swirl Shortbread Cookies:
Step 1: Preheat the Oven
Begin your journey by preheating your oven to 350°F (175°C). This step is crucial as it ensures your cookies bake evenly and develop a lovely golden hue.
Step 2: Cream Butter and Sugar
In a mixing bowl, cream together the softened butter and granulated sugar until light and fluffy. Trust me; this step is where the magic begins, so don’t rush it! A good three to five minutes will do wonders.
Step 3: Add Egg and Vanilla
Next, beat in the egg and vanilla extract. Blend everything into a delightful mixture that smells heavenly—like sunshine on a summer morning.
Step 4: Mix Dry Ingredients
In a separate bowl, whisk together the flour, baking powder, and salt. Gradually add this dry mix to the butter mixture. Mix until just combined—over mixing can lead to tough cookies. We want tender bites of bliss here!
Step 5: Knead in Cornstarch
Spoon the dough onto a floured surface and gently knead in the cornstarch. This will help make your cookies incredibly soft and dreamy!
Step 6: Roll and Swirl
Roll out the dough to about ¼ inch thickness on a floured surface. Spread your raspberry jam evenly over the dough. Now, here comes the fun part: roll the dough into a log and slice it into cookies. The swirls of ruby red will make your heart sing!
Step 7: Bake
Place the cookies on a baking sheet lined with parchment paper. Bake for 12 minutes or until the edges are just lightly golden. Keep an eye on them; nobody enjoys a burnt cookie.
Once baked, allow the cookies to cool on a wire rack. This moment of patience allows the buttery goodness to settle, improving the overall flavor. Enjoy them as they are, or pack them up as delightful gifts for friends!

Add Your Touch to Buttery Raspberry Swirl Shortbread Cookies
Feel free to swap raspberry jam for other fruity options like strawberry or apricot. Add some lemon zest for a zesty twist or sprinkle chopped nuts for extra crunch. Customize the sweetness by reducing or increasing sugar to match your taste.
Storing & Reheating Buttery Raspberry Swirl Shortbread Cookies
Store your cookies in an airtight container at room temperature for up to a week. If you want to enjoy them later, freeze them in a single layer and transfer to a ziplock bag. Reheat gently to bring back their softness.
